Where people and their families come from — the ancestries they identify with and where they were born.
More than half of people in North Aramara claim Australian ancestry, making it the most common heritage in the area. The community is largely born in Australia, with a much smaller proportion of residents arriving from overseas compared to the rest of the state and country.
The ancestries people most identify with.
Australian ancestry is the most frequent at 53.3%, followed by English at 20.0% and German at 17.8%. Irish ancestry is also reported by 6.7% of the population.
Australia and the largest overseas communities.
Only 13.3% of residents were born overseas, which is far below the national figure of 27.7%. This is also well below the Queensland average of 22.7%, with 77.8% of the population born in Australia.
